Survey Party Chief

RESPONSIBLITIES

  • Technical Responsibilities_
  • Ability to perform high rise concrete and steel surveying.
  • Supervise a field survey crew in the performance of preliminary, construction, property, topographic, hydrographic, and monumentation surveys.
  • Assist with training field personnel to perform surveys.
  • Capture and analyze data required to perform surveys.
  • Perform surveys utilizing Robotic Total Stations, GPS/RTK and Digital Levels; keep field notes of readings and observations; make sketches and complex calculations, plot profiles and crosssections.
  • Read, interpret, and reconcile plans and specifications; perform field calculations.
  • Recognize and resolve discrepancies in construction plans and surveys.
  • Communicate information and verify data.
  • Establish and maintain internal and external communication with engineers, contractors, inspectors, property owners, and the public.
  • Plan, assign direct, review, and evaluate the daily activities of assigned staff.
  • Perform additional related duties as assigned.
  • Deploy remotely and transfer data using tablets/phones.
